MRM Health is looking for a Project Manager to own and manage a full range of deliverables (digital, social, print) for an assigned brand from concept to final delivery. The Project Manager will assist in the planning and delivery of digital solutions on time, on budget, on strategy, and at the highest level of quality. Responsibilities: Own and manage projects for an assigned brand(s) through the full life cycle of the project from concept to deployment. Develops and manages all schedules, resource projection and consumption, team expectations, and budgets for assigned jobs. Ensure all deadlines are met, project budget is monitored, and stakeholders are informed of status at all stages; collaborate with Account Management team to manage client expectations and project workflow. Understands, upholds, and enforces internal procedures; understands Client processes and develops timelines accordingly. Works with team to develop all project documentation, including meeting follow up and next steps to digital documentation needed for project execution. Risk mitigation related to scope and quality including communicating clear description of problems and potential solutions to senior staff in anticipation of problems or when they arise. Manage internal review, approval, presentation preparation and presentation/delivery to client w/ team. Lead routing process for assigned projects through Ziflow; review deliverables with cross-functional team members. Ensure that project time tracking and budget reconciliations are accurate and updated. Ensure Quality Assurance carried out on all deliverables. Education and Experience: Minimum 2-4 years project management in an agency setting in either Project Management or Account. Web development and/or online marketing environment with experience managing projects in at least one of the following or related categories: e-Business, e-Commerce, application development, online advertising or email marketing. Understanding of the influence and interactions between business requirements, agency/client/third party dynamics and interactive deliverables. Working knowledge of Online Advertising, Email Marketing and Web Development including, primary and secondary research, strategy, design, editorial, information architecture, usability, and technology with demonstrable strengths in one or more. Video experience a plus. Strong sense of ownership of process and results. Strong interpersonal, writing and verbal skills. Highly organized and detail oriented with an ability to influence others in these areas. Ability to find creative solutions to complex problems and multi-task. Ability to motivate teams. Comfort with various platforms, including SmartSheets and Microsoft Office Suite. This role will be located in NYC. The salary range for this position is $75,000 to $90,000.
